Enrollment and Screening Project
General Objective of the Project
To develop a breast cancer registration and screening program meeting the requirements of the country that can be applied on a national level.
Rationale of the Project
As in the world, breast cancer is the most common cancer observed in women in Turkey with a rate of 24.1 percent. Despite such a high rate, it is impossible to provide robust statistics since the registration and screening programs are not yet systematically conducted in our country. Despite the presence of data obtained upon referral of volunteers to the health institutions or the cross-sectional data that could only be achieved for once, a population-based breast health screening program with a long-term follow-up has not been implemented so far in Turkey. However, the size and extent of the issues related with breast health in our country can be demonstrated with healthy statistics; special programs specific for our country and meeting our own conditions can be designed and conducted for resolution of this health issue, thus facilitating early diagnosis and reducing the mortality rates.
